They rebooted DC again and already made a new Green Lantern??? As if there were not too many GL characters already...
Actually, she was introduced before DC Rebirth. She and Simon Baz are stationed on Earth and are active members of the Justice League, while John Stewart is the leader of the Corps, and Hal, Guy, and Kyle are working active-duty not bound to any particular sector.

Also, DC Rebirth isn't exactly a "reboot", as it's not wiping away previous continuity and starting from scratch; in fact, it's actually trying to tie the pre- and post-New 52 universes closes together, and bring back more of the tone and such of DC from before New 52 that has been missing since, without entirely erasing the New 52.
